Peterborough doughs nuts for Krispy Kreme!

Its opening gridlocked Hampton's roads at times - not surprising as Peterborough's new Krispy Kreme outlet saw almost 12,000 people through the doors in its first week.

The Hotlight store - with a production hub and 24-hour drive-thru, saw 11,182 visitors stopping by in its first seven days and snapping up 13,489 doughnuts.

Best-selling flavours include the exciting new Nutty Chocolatta, featuring Nutella, white chocolate swirls and caramelised hazelnuts, and Krispy Kreme’s famous favourite, the Signature Hot off the Line Original Glazed.

Peterborough dought fans proved to be a generous lot too, with 2,524 sharing dozens sold in this hectic first week, as customers look to share their sweet treats with colleagues, family and friends.

The summer heatwave also seems to have had an impact, with the Chocolate Dream Shake and Mango Chiller among the most popular of the 7,827 drinks sold, both in-store and via the drive-thru.

Judith Denby, Chief Marketing Officer at Krispy Kreme, said: “We couldn’t be happier with the response to Krispy Kreme Peterborough. There are just 11 Hotlight stores across the UK – we choose their locations very carefully.

“We’re delighted to have chosen so well in Peterborough and to have met thousands of Krispy Kreme fans already!”
